
/*樹脂加工とは*/
.products_01{
    max-width: 1000px;
    margin: 5%  auto 2% auto;    
}
.products_01 p{
     width: 100%; 
     margin: 0 auto;
    letter-spacing: 2px;/*文字間隔*/
}

.products_01_all{
     width: 100%; 
     margin: 0 auto;
     display: flex;
}

.products_01_left{
    width: 50%;
    margin: 30px;
}

.products_01_right{
     width: 100%;
     margin: 10px;
     line-height: 30px;     
}@media screen and (min-width: 600px){
    .products_01_right{
     width: 100%;
     margin: 40px;
     line-height: 30px;     
}
}@media screen and (min-width: 1025px){
    .products_01_right{
     width: 100%;
     margin: 40px;
     line-height: 30px;     
}
}

/*製品紹介*/
.products_02{
    max-width: 100%;
    margin: 5%  auto 2% auto;    
}

.products_02_all{

}@media screen and (min-width: 600px){
    .products_02_all{
     width: 100%; 
     margin: 0 auto;
        display: flex;}
}@media screen and (min-width: 1025px){
    .products_02_all{
     width: 100%; 
     margin: 0 auto;
     display: flex;
}
}
    
.products_02_all_sp{
     max-width: 100%; 
     margin: 0 auto;
     display: flex;
}@media screen and (min-width: 600px){
    .products_02_all_sp{
     width: 100%; 
        margin: 0 auto;}

}@media screen and (min-width: 1025px){
    .products_02_all_sp{
     width: 100%; 
     margin: 0 auto;

}
    }

.products_02_01{
    margin: 20px auto 10px auto;   
}

.products_02_01 img{
    max-width: 100%;
}


.products_02_01 p{
  text-align: center;
}


/*カット販売*/
.products_03{
    max-width: 1000px;
    margin: 5%  auto 2% auto;    
}
.products_03 p{
     width: 100%; 
     margin: 0 auto;
    letter-spacing: 2px;/*文字間隔*/
}

.products_03_all{
     width: 100%; 
     margin: 0 auto;
}@media screen and (min-width: 600px){
    .products_03_all{
     width: 100%; 
     margin: 0 auto;
     display: flex;
}
}@media screen and (min-width: 1025px){
    .products_03_all{
     width: 100%; 
     margin: 0 auto;
     display: flex;
}
}

.products_03_left{
    max-width: 100%;
    margin: 10px 30px;
}@media screen and (min-width: 600px){
    .products_03_left{
    width: 50%;
    margin: 30px;
}
}@media screen and (min-width: 1025px){
    .products_03_left{
    width: 50%;
    margin: 30px;
}
}

.products_03_left img{
    max-width: 100%;
}

.products_03_right{
     max-width: 100%;
     margin: 10px 30px;
     line-height: 20px;
}@media screen and (min-width: 600px){
    .products_03_right{
     width: 50%;
     margin: 40px;
     line-height: 30px    
}
}@media screen and (min-width: 1025px){
    .products_03_right{
     width: 50%;
     margin: 40px;
     line-height: 30px    
}
}


/*センタレス素材販売*/
.products_04{
    max-width: 1000px;
    margin: 5%  auto 2% auto;    
}
.products_04 p{
     width: 100%; 
     margin: 0 auto;
    letter-spacing: 2px;/*文字間隔*/
}

.products_04_all{
     width: 100%; 
     margin: 0 auto;
}@media screen and (min-width: 600px){
    .products_04_all{
     width: 100%; 
     margin: 0 auto;
     display: flex;
}
}@media screen and (min-width: 1025px){
    .products_04_all{
     width: 100%; 
     margin: 0 auto;
     display: flex;
}
}

.products_04_left{
    max-width: 100%;
    margin: 30px;
}@media screen and (min-width: 600px){
    .products_04_left{
    width: 50%;
    margin: 30px;
}
}@media screen and (min-width: 1025px){
    .products_04_left{
    width: 50%;
    margin: 30px;
}
}

.products_04_left img{
    width: 100%;
}

.products_04_right{
     max-width: 100%;
     margin: 10px 30px;
     line-height: 30px    
}@media screen and (min-width: 600px){
    .products_04_right{
     width: 50%;
     margin: 40px;
     line-height: 30px    
}
}@media screen and (min-width: 1025px){
    .products_04_right{
     width: 50%;
     margin: 40px;
     line-height: 30px    
}
}